Global warming is a significant environmental issue that has been gaining increasing attention in recent years. The Earth's climate is changing at an unprecedented rate due to human activities such as the burning of fossil fuels, deforestation, and industrial processes that release greenhouse gases into the atmosphere. These gases, primarily carbon dioxide and methane, trap heat from the sun and cause the planet to warm up, leading to a variety of negative impacts on the environment and human health.

One of the most obvious effects of global warming is the rise in global temperatures. The Earth's average temperature has increased by about 1 degree Celsius since the late 19th century, and this trend is expected to continue unless significant action is taken to reduce greenhouse gas emissions. Higher temperatures can lead to more frequent and severe heatwaves, droughts, and wildfires, which can have devastating effects on ecosystems and communities around the world.
Another consequence of global warming is the melting of polar ice caps and glaciers. As temperatures rise, ice sheets in Antarctica and Greenland are shrinking at an alarming rate, causing sea levels to rise. This can lead to coastal flooding, erosion, and the displacement of communities living in low-lying areas. In addition, the loss of ice cover in the Arctic is disrupting ecosystems and threatening the survival of species that depend on sea ice for their habitat.
Climate change is also impacting weather patterns, leading to more intense and unpredictable storms, hurricanes, and other extreme weather events. These events can cause widespread damage to infrastructure, agriculture, and homes, resulting in economic losses and human suffering. In addition, changes in precipitation patterns can affect water availability, leading to droughts in some regions and floods in others.
Global warming is also having a significant impact on biodiversity and ecosystem health. Many plant and animal species are struggling to adapt to rapidly changing conditions, leading to declines in populations and loss of habitat. This can have ripple effects throughout the food chain, affecting other species and ecosystems that depend on them for survival. In addition, coral reefs, which are highly sensitive to changes in temperature and acidity, are experiencing widespread bleaching and die-offs due to global warming.
Human health is also being affected by global warming, as higher temperatures can worsen air quality, increase the spread of infectious diseases, and exacerbate heat-related illnesses. Vulnerable populations, such as the elderly, children, and people with underlying health conditions, are particularly at risk from the health impacts of climate change. In addition, communities that are already facing social and economic challenges may be disproportionately affected by the negative consequences of global warming.
In response to the growing threat of global warming, countries around the world are taking action to reduce their greenhouse gas emissions and transition to clean and renewable sources of energy. The Paris Agreement, adopted in 2015, aims to limit global warming to well below 2 degrees Celsius above pre-industrial levels and pursue efforts to limit the temperature increase to 1.5 degrees Celsius. However, meeting these targets will require significant investments in sustainable infrastructure, technology, and policies to reduce emissions and build resilience to the impacts of climate change.
